LOUISVILLE, Ky.,November 12, 2011- The James Madison University women's cross country team finished eighth at the NCAA Regional Meet held at E.P "Tom" Sawyer Park in Louisville, Kentucky today. Junior runner Katie Harman (Clarksville Md./River Hill) led the Dukes, finishing in 17th place with a time of 20:51.1. In total, the race included 240 runners from 35 different schools and saw all scoring Dukes finish in the top 80 in the field.
Stacey Nobles (Virginia Beach, Va./Ocean Lakes) also ran a terrific race for JMU, finishing the 6 kilometer race in 21:19.1 good for 34th followed by senior Jess Zozos (Glenshaw, Pa./Shaler) in 74th (21:58.6). Next to finish for the Purple and Gold was junior Annie Reiner (Virginia Beach, Va./Ocean Lakes) coming in at 22:05.5 (79th) and freshman Kristen Landry (Boonton Township, N.J./Mountain Lakes) who rounded out Madison's scoring field with an 80th place finish (22:05.8).
Finishing at the top of the race and earning automatic bids to the NCAA Championship meet in Terre Haute, Indiana were Virginia and North Carolina State. The Dukes now wait until Sunday when the full qualifying field will be announced.
